How Tesla Insurance Works

Tesla uses a “safety score” to determine your premium. This isn't just about your age or driving history; it's about how you actually drive. Sensors in your Tesla continuously monitor things like hard braking, aggressive turning, and following distance. Based on these factors, your safety score is calculated, and your insurance premium is adjusted accordingly. Drive safely, and you could see significant savings. Drive like you're in a Fast & Furious movie, and, well, your premium might reflect that. This is a big shift, guys. It places a huge emphasis on safe driving and could reward those who prioritize it. Now, this real-time data aspect also means there's a constant feedback loop. You're not just getting a quote and forgetting about it. Tesla can adjust your premium based on how you drive over time. It’s like a constant check-in on your driving habits, helping you improve and potentially save money in the process.

Factors Influencing Tesla Insurance Costs

Alright, let’s get down to the brass tacks: what actually impacts your Tesla insurance costs? Several factors come into play, and understanding them can help you manage your insurance expenses. Your driving behavior, as we discussed earlier, is a huge one. Drive safely, get rewarded. Drive recklessly, and you'll pay more. That's the basic principle. This focus on driver behavior is a major differentiator for Tesla. You're not just a number on a spreadsheet; you're actively contributing to your insurance costs through your daily driving habits. The model of your Tesla will also influence your premium. More expensive or high-performance models typically cost more to insure. The value of your car, along with the cost of parts and repairs, directly affects your premium. Tesla models vary in price, features, and repair costs. You can't expect the same insurance rate for a Model S as for a Model 3. Also, it's worth considering where you live. Insurance rates vary depending on your location, based on factors like accident rates, theft rates, and even local weather conditions. Some areas are simply riskier than others, which impacts insurance premiums. If you live in a city with higher traffic and accident rates, expect your insurance to be higher than someone living in a rural area. Finally, the coverage options you choose play a crucial role. Opting for higher liability limits or adding comprehensive and collision coverage will, naturally, increase your premium. Evaluate your needs and budget. Make sure you have the coverage you need without overpaying. It's a balancing act, guys. You want to be protected, but you also don't want to break the bank.

How to Potentially Lower Your Tesla Insurance Costs

So, how can you save money on Tesla insurance? Here are some actionable tips: Focus on safe driving! As we have emphasized, maintaining a good safety score is the single most effective thing you can do to keep your premiums down. Drive smoothly, avoid aggressive maneuvers, and pay attention to following distances. The lower your safety score, the more you'll save. It's a win-win: safer driving and lower insurance costs. Another strategy is to shop around and compare quotes. Even if you're happy with Tesla insurance, it’s still wise to check what other providers are offering. This helps ensure you are getting the best possible rate. Insurance rates fluctuate, so periodically reviewing your options can lead to significant savings. Also, consider increasing your deductible. A higher deductible means you'll pay more out-of-pocket in the event of a claim, but it can significantly lower your premium. Evaluate your risk tolerance and financial situation. If you're comfortable with a higher deductible, you might save a lot on your insurance costs. Consider bundling your insurance. If you have other insurance needs, like home or renters insurance, check to see if Tesla offers bundling options. Combining multiple policies can often unlock discounts. It's worth exploring all available options to see how you can save money on your coverage.
